Where are the Anheuser Busch Clydesdales?
Resting on 300-plus acres of lush, rolling hills in the heart of Missouri, Warm Springs Ranch is a breeding farm for the Budweiser Clydesdales. Established in 2008, Warm Springs Ranch features a mare/stallion and foaling barn, veterinary lab and 10 pastures, each with a customized, walk-in shelter.Where are the Budweiser Clydesdale horses raised?
Warm Springs Ranch is the official breeding facility of the Budweiser Clydesdales. Resting on 300-plus acres of rolling hills in the heart of Missouri, our state-of-the-art establishment will take your breath away.
What's the difference between a shire and a Clydesdale?Both Shires and Clydesdales are large, with strong, muscular builds and have feathers on their legs. However, Shires tend to have bigger, broader builds, whereas Clydesdales tend to be slightly smaller, with a more refined build. They are also one of the horse breeds with feathered hooves.

How much does Budweiser spend on Super Bowl commercials?
Beverage companies continue to be a large portion of advertising spending. Anheuser-Busch InBev was the industry’s biggest contributor in 2015, with $30.8 million spent on Super Bowl ads. Taller bars indicate more spending and are sorted most to least each year.
How much does Budweiser spend on Super Bowl ads?
Through the first ten months of 2020, Anheuser spent $80.2 million to advertise Budweiser in TV sports broadcasts, according to Kantar, compared with $140.5 million in the same period in 2019, representing a drop of approximately 42%.

How many Budweiser commercials were in the Super Bowl?
Anheuser-Busch made its largest-ever advertising purchase for Super Bowl LIII, with eight ads (one 60-second spot, four 45-second spots, and the remaining being 30-second spots) covering seven products in five brands—including Budweiser, Bud Light, Bon & Viv Spiked Seltzer, Michelob Ultra, and Stella Artois.

What happens to Budweiser Clydesdales when they retire?
Clydesdales retire to prestigious homes such as Anheuser-Busch’s Grant’s Farm, in St. Louis, or other display stables. > Members of the breed can live to 20 years old and beyond.
Are the Clydesdales still at Grant's Farm?
The Budweiser Clydesdales will also still be a presence at Grant’s Farm. The farm was named after U.S. President Ulysses S. Grant, who founded and farmed a portion of the property in the 1850s. In 1903, the Busch family purchased the site and it served as the country home of August Busch, Sr.
How much is a Clydesdale horse worth?
Clydesdales vary in price based on many factors. Bloodlines, quality, size, age, color and markings, and level of training all effect prices. Some Clydesdales may sell for as little as $1000, but most sell between $2500 and $5000. The top level of horses can sell for prices equivalent to luxury automobiles.
Are the Budweiser Clydesdales all male?
The goal for Budweiser is to have 10 future show horses born each year, and only male horses are eligible. “We have very, very stringent requirements to be a Budweiser Clydesdale,” Knapper said. “They must have a white blaze, a black mane and tail … and four white, stocking feet.”
How much does a Budweiser Clydesdale cost?
How much is a Budweiser Clydesdale horse worth? Budweiser Clydesdales are worth $5,000 to $15,000, depending on their age, performance, and speciality (if any).
Do the Budweiser Clydesdales have names?
Duke, Captain, Mark, and Bud are just a few of the names given to the Budweiser Clydesdales. Names are kept short to make it easier for the driver to give commands to the horses during a performance.
Which horse is bigger a Shire or a Clydesdale?
Shires are typically larger by a slight margin than the Clydesdale, but they do share the same structure. Clydesdales are slightly more compact and less broad than their Shire cousins. Each one has a similar personality which is that cold-blooded attitude, chill and easy going.
